DOT Drug Testing Services

DOT drug testing adheres to federal regulations, specifically for employees in safety-sensitive positions in the transportation industry. The tests are conducted to ensure public safety by identifying and eliminating drug use among personnel. This helps maintain high safety standards and compliance with federal guidelines.

Learn More

Who is Required to Take DOT Drug Tests?

  • Commercial drivers
  • Pilots
  • Train conductors
  • Maritime workers
  • Pipeline workers
  • Transit personnel

What Drugs Are Tested For

  • Marijuana
  • Cocaine
  • Amphetamines
  • Opiates
  • PCP

Fingernail Drug Testing Services

Fingernail drug testing in Mount Gretna, Pennsylvania captures a long history of drug use by examining keratin cells in nails. This non-invasive method is reliable and easy to implement for prolonged substance tracking.

Learn More

What is the Detection Window for Fingernail Drug Tests

  • Fingernails: Reveals usage over several months
  • Toenails: Slightly longer detection window

What Drugs Can Be Detected

  • Cocaine
  • Marijuana
  • Opioids
  • Amphetamines
  • Ecstasy

Advantages over other methods

  • Longer detection periods
  • Less invasive collection
  • Cheating is difficult
  • Reliable results
  • Simpler logistics

Employers, attorneys, probation officers, courts, and private individuals can all request testing. In most cases, no physician referral is required. An individual may request personal testing for documentation, family-related concerns, or peace of mind.
Available options include 5 panel and 10 panel drug tests, hair follicle tests for longer detection windows, urine drug screens for standard workplace needs, saliva/oral fluid testing for recent use detection, and evidential breath alcohol testing. Customized panels can also be arranged based on policy or legal requirements.
Yes. Accredited Drug Testing supports DOT-regulated and other safety-sensitive positions with required testing such as random, post-accident, reasonable suspicion, return-to-duty, and follow-up testing, following proper procedures and documentation.
Yes. Post-accident and reasonable suspicion testing are available to help document whether drugs or alcohol may have been a factor in a workplace incident or observed behavior. On-site/mobile response is available for urgent situations to limit downtime and capture timely results.
Yes. Results are released only to the authorized party — for example, an employer’s designated representative, a court or probation contact, or the individual who requested the test. Accredited Drug Testing follows secure reporting practices.
If an initial screen is not negative, the sample goes through confirmatory testing using more specific analytical methods. Final results are not reported until confirmation is complete to ensure accuracy and defensibility.
Yes. Accredited Drug Testing offers on-site/mobile collections for employers. Mobile collections reduce employee downtime, are useful for job sites and remote work locations, and are critical for immediate post-incident or reasonable suspicion situations.
Common specimen types include urine, hair, saliva/oral fluid, and breath (for alcohol). Each method supports different needs: urine is widely used for workplace testing, hair provides a longer detection history, saliva/oral fluid can capture more recent use, and breath alcohol testing measures current alcohol concentration.
